Your iP is: 216.73.216.43
Near: United States

IP Lookup Details:
IP Information - 125.163.148.82
Host name: 125.163.148.82
Country: Indonesia
Country Code: ID
Region: Central Java
City: Magelang
Latitude: -7.4702
Longitude: 110.2213